Ground Beef Quesadillas

30 min

Crispy, cheesy, and packed with savory seasoned ground meat, these ground beef quesadillas are a quick and satisfying meal, perfect for busy weeknights.

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il, divided
  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 small onion, finely di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 medium red bell pepper, diced (optional)
  • 1 small jalapeño, seeded and finely diced (optional)
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ste
  • 1/4 cup beef broth or water
  • 8 large flour tortillas (7-inch diameter)
  • 3 cups shredded cheese (Mexican blend, cheddar, or Monterey Jack)
  • Salsa, guacamole, sour cream, etc., for serving

Directions

  1. 1

    Warm 1 tablespoon ol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the ground beef and onion and cook until the meat is browned, breaking it up with a spoon.

  2. 2

    Add the garlic, bell pepper, and jalapeño to the skillet. Sauté for 3-4 minutes until softened. Stir in chili powder, cumin, smoked paprika, oregano, salt, and black pepper. Cook for 1 minute to toast the spices.

  3. 3

    Stir in the tomato paste and beef broth and simmer for 3-5 minutes until the mixture thickens and most of the liquid has cooked off. Remove from the pot from the heat.

  4. 4

    Lay the tortillas flat on a clean surface. Sprinkle a layer of shredded cheese over half of each tortilla. Spread a layer of ground beef mixture evenly over the cheese. Sprinkle another layer of shredded cheese on top of the ground beef.

  5. 5

    Fold the tortillas in half to create a half-moon shape. Repeat with remaining tortillas, filling, and cheese.

  6. 6

    Wipe the skillet with a paper towel and return to medium heat. Add the remaining oil and cook two quesadillas at a time (if they fit). Cook for 2-3 minutes, until the cheese melts and the bottom turns golden. Carefully flip and cook for another 1-2 minutes.

  7. 7

    If needed, keep cooked quesadillas in a warm oven (200°F) until all the tortillas are cooked.

  8. 8

    Let the quesadillas rest for 2-3 minutes before slicing and serving hot. Enjoy!
